Planche 02Pillar
In productionTelecom rails
Pillar puts airtime, data, SMS and mobile money behind a single API. In production across the UEMOA zone and the Gambia.
One integration replaces as many integrations as there are operators. Catalogue, balances, transactions and their tracking all go through the same interface, with the same request grammar.
This is the product that needs no one's permission to make its case: it runs, with its own domains and its own API.

Weaver
In developmentTelecom rails
Weaver delivers your business messages across multiple operators. You can check delivery, message by message. In development, for Benin, Côte d'Ivoire, Mali and the Gambia.
Verifiability is the point of the product. What was delivered can be observed, message by message, rather than inferred from a total.

Xonou
At design stageMoney rails
Xonou: a wallet, a marketplace, a card-to-mobile-money bridge, in a single product. At design stage.
Three uses that today live in three separate tools will be brought together in a single product.

MaVoix
In scopingIntelligence rails
MaVoix makes electoral data queryable in natural language. The system says when it doesn't know. In scoping.
Ask a question in plain language and get an answer drawn from public data, with its source.
The sentence that matters is the second one: the system says when it doesn't know. Admitting a limit beats a confident wrong answer.
